Just FYI, this patch breaks a handful of existing tests:

    gdb.base/setvar.exp
    gdb.cp/classes.exp
    gdb.cp/m-data.exp
    gdb.cp/m-static.exp
    cp/namespace.exp
    gdb.mi/mi-var-display.exp
    gdb.python/py-value.exp

None of them are hard to fix in the expects--I just wanted The World to 
realise that there are going to be noticeable consequences to this 
fairly minor nicety.  It'll take me a bit to fix the t/cs--if The Powers 
That Be would rather this patch not proceed, I'd appreciate it if you'd 
let me know sooner rather than later and spare me all the fix-up work.
